Each atelier b piece has been designed by Anne-Marie and Catherine to be easy to wear and become an everyday essential. Their Montreal workshop is a veritable research and design laboratory in sustainable development, where local manufacturing, natural fibres and zero-waste production are at the forefront.

"Anne-Marie Laflamme and Catherine Métivier can be found in a workshop-boutique steeped in history, on the ground floor of a century-old building in the Mile-End neighbourhood. Since 2009, the two friends behind the atelier b brand have been working with their team to create sustainable clothing for women, men and children."
